Noise during rain/snow

When it rains I get this weird whistle(sounds like it comes from the exhaust or something). This only happens when it rains, or snow. Im going to post a video soon but just wondering if someone has he same problem. I thought it could be something with the short ram and the vents or something, idk. My mods are in my sig

I get that sound as well. I only started to notice it when I changed my WGDC. Prior I had the 3-port activating really early on, but I didn't like the constant clicking at very low speeds. So I zeroed it out in the low RPM range (it was at 1500+, but now 2500+). Now when crusing, like in the video, I get that sound. My thought is it's air squeezing around the un-pressured flapper arm. Better than prematurely burning out the GS (theoretically it's possible).
